How they compare
New Zealand currently reports 7.44 units per square kilometre against 6.74 units per square kilometre in Saudi Arabia, a difference of 0.7 units per square kilometre.
That makes New Zealand's figure about 1.1 times Saudi Arabia's.
Across all 21 years both countries report, New Zealand has been ahead every year.
New Zealand ranks 108th and Saudi Arabia ranks 111th of 206 countries.
New Zealand has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| New Zealand | Saudi Arabia |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 1.65 units per square kilometre | 0.1839 units per square kilometre | 1.47 units per square kilometre | New Zealand |
| 2010s | 5.44 units per square kilometre | 2.28 units per square kilometre | 3.16 units per square kilometre | New Zealand |
| 2020s | 7.01 units per square kilometre | 5.4 units per square kilometre | 1.61 units per square kilometre | New Zealand |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
